Compare the stability of (+2) oxidation state for the elements of the first transition series.

Answer»

Solution :The most common oxidation state of elments in FIRST transition series is (+2). The (+2) oxidation state arises due to participation of 4s ELECTRONS.
From Sc to MN, the tendency to SHOW the higher oxidation state increases and then decreases as d-electrons START pairing. Thus in a series, TI(II) is less stable than Ti(IV). Sc(II), however does not exist, while zinc exists only as Zn(II)
